Starting a children's games business in Latvia can be a rewarding venture, offering entertainment and educational value to young ones. However, it is crucial to understand and adhere to the legal compliance requirements specific to children's games in Latvia to operate successfully and responsibly within the market. #### Regulatory Framework in Latvia In Latvia, businesses involved in producing or distributing children's games are subject to various laws and regulations aimed at safeguarding the well-being and rights of minors. The key legislative provisions that businesses in this sector must comply with include: 1. **Consumer Protection Law**: This law outlines the rights of consumers, including safeguards for minors. Businesses must ensure that their products meet safety standards and do not contain any harmful or age-inappropriate content. 2. **Advertising Law**: Advertising to children is closely regulated in Latvia to prevent deceptive or harmful marketing practices. Businesses must ensure that their promotional activities targeting minors are fair, transparent, and age-appropriate. 3. **Data Protection Regulations**: Given the increasing digital nature of children's games, businesses must also comply with data protection regulations, such as the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R), when collecting and processing children's personal information. 4. **Intellectual Property Rights**: Businesses must respect intellectual property rights when developing and distributing children's games to avoid copyright infringement issues. #### Steps to Ensure Legal Compliance To navigate the legal landscape and ensure compliance when running a children's games business in Latvia, consider the following steps: 1. **Research and Understand the Legal Obligations**: Stay informed about the relevant laws and regulations that apply to children's games in Latvia. Seek legal guidance if needed to ensure full compliance. 2. **Review Game Content**: Thoroughly review the content of your games to ensure they are suitable for the intended age group and comply with any restrictions on violence, explicit language, or other potentially harmful elements. 3. **Secure Necessary Permissions**: If using third-party content, music, or characters in your games, secure the appropriate licenses and permissions to avoid copyright infringement issues. 4. **Implement Privacy Measures**: Ensure that your games have robust privacy policies and mechanisms in place to protect children's personal data and comply with data protection regulations. 5. **Monitor and Update Compliance**: Regularly monitor changes in regulations and update your practices accordingly to maintain legal compliance in the evolving landscape of children's games. By prioritizing legal compliance and ethical practices, businesses in Latvia can establish trust with consumers, protect the interests of children, and build a sustainable reputation in the children's games market. In conclusion, while navigating the legal compliance requirements for children's games businesses in Latvia may seem complex, staying informed, proactive, and diligent in adhering to the regulations will ensure a secure and successful operation within this vibrant industry.
